What You Need Before Using GoHighLevel AI Prospecting
Before you start generating prospects by AI in GoHighLevel, make sure you have the following in place:
- An active GoHighLevel account with access to the Agency or Location where you want to enable AI prospecting.
- Correct user permissions to view and edit the features referenced in this guide.
- Basic familiarity with the GoHighLevel dashboard, menus, and navigation.
- At least one existing account or pipeline where AI-generated prospects will be created and tracked.
Once these are ready, you can move into the actual configuration and usage steps to let AI suggest and create new prospects for your business.

Step 2: Configure AI Prospecting Settings in GoHighLevel
To get reliable results, you need to configure the AI prospecting settings carefully so that GoHighLevel understands who your ideal prospects are and how they should be added to your system.
Define Your Prospect Criteria in GoHighLevel
Begin by clearly defining which contacts or companies qualify as prospects:
- Choose the type of lead or account that AI should look for.
- Set filters such as location, industry, or other relevant fields available in GoHighLevel.
- Specify pipeline or opportunity stages where new AI prospects should be added.
- Decide whether AI should create new contacts, update existing ones, or both.
The better you define these criteria, the more accurately the AI module in GoHighLevel can generate high-quality prospects that fit your target profile.
Set Data Sources for GoHighLevel AI Prospecting
Next, indicate which data sources AI should use when generating prospects:
- Select internal data such as existing contacts, opportunities, and historical activities.
- Enable any supported enrichment or lookup features that help AI qualify leads.
- Configure how external signals (if enabled in your plan) influence AI scoring and creation of prospects.
These sources allow GoHighLevel to analyze patterns and suggest likely prospects based on past performance and defined rules.
Step 3: Choose Automation and Workflow Behavior in GoHighLevel
AI prospecting becomes powerful when combined with automated workflows. Within the AI prospecting configuration area, you can usually define how newly generated prospects should be handled.
Attach Workflows to AI Prospects in GoHighLevel
Use the workflow or automation builder inside GoHighLevel to connect AI prospects to specific sequences:
- Trigger welcome or nurture campaigns when a new AI prospect is created.
- Move prospects into a pre-defined sales pipeline or stage automatically.
- Assign owners or teams based on rules such as territory or service line.
- Notify team members via email, SMS, or internal notifications when a new AI prospect arrives.
By pairing AI-generated prospects with workflows, GoHighLevel helps you respond quickly while keeping your sales process consistent.
Set Safety and Review Controls in GoHighLevel
To maintain quality, you may want to approve AI prospects before they enter live campaigns:
- Enable a manual review step where a user must approve or reject suggested prospects.
- Limit the number of AI-generated prospects created per day or per week.
- Define thresholds for AI confidence or matching scores before a prospect is added to your pipeline.
These controls ensure that GoHighLevel AI prospecting enhances, rather than overwhelms, your existing processes.
